• Beulah nearly steals Game 2 in tight finish (centralnordak.com) — Williston Coyotes softball fans can celebrate a doubleheader sweep over Beulah, capped by a tense 10–9 finish after nearly surrendering a big lead on April 7. Williston’s bats dominated Game 1 in a 15–3 win, then delivered just enough in Game 2 while surviving Beulah’s nine‑run rally. Standouts like Averi Austreim and Harper Stundal powered the Coyotes’ early‑season momentum.
   

• Airline merger talks could impact North Dakota travelers (kfyrtv.com) — Airline merger talks could directly affect flights in and out of Williston, potentially changing fares, routes, and flight frequency for local travelers. Experts say a Sun Country–Allegiant deal might boost leisure options, while a much larger United–American merger could reduce competition and raise prices, especially at smaller airports like Williston, Minot, and Dickinson.
   

• #NDGF Agency Volunteers Recognized (froggyweb.com) — Several Williston residents – Dan and Penny Brown and Matthew Liebel – were honored for five years of volunteer service with North Dakota Game and Fish hunter education programs. They’re among dozens of instructors statewide recognized at the agency’s annual banquet in Bismarck, highlighting the strong role local volunteers play in teaching safe, responsible hunting across North Dakota.
